Developed and maintained by the Manufacturers Standardization Society (MSS) , this Standard Practice establishes a baseline for identifying acceptable versus rejectable surface defects using detailed reference photographs. Engineers, quality assurance personnel, and procurement managers rely on MSS SP-55 to maintain pressure containment integrity, minimize mechanical failures, and unify expectations between foundries and end-users. 1. Steel castings naturally develop surface anomalies during the molding and pouring processes. This standard acts as a universal reference point, eliminating subjective bias between manufacturers and buyers during quality inspections. Key aspects of the standard include:
